Biangbiang Noodles/Belt Noodles-Tasting Qin Dynasty Cuisine
xian-008
Biangbiang noodles in Xi'an is a unique and delicious traditional pasta dish that is deeply loved by local residents and foreign tourists. Because of its use of lasagna (about 2cm), similar to the belt, also known as: belt surface. The history of Biangbiang can be traced back to the Qin Dynasty. At that time, Qin Jun fought for years. In order to let the soldiers eat delicious noodles from their hometown, a clever cook came up with a method of beating noodles, which formed the embryonic form of Biangbiang noodles. Nowadays, Biangbiang noodles have become one of the special snacks in Xi'an area and are loved by tourists. Note: Some restaurants will use pig head as a side dish. Qinzhen Rice Pi: Traditional Gourmet Treasure of Shaanxi
xian-007
When it comes to Chinese cuisine, especially pasta snacks in the northwest, Qinzhen Mipi is undoubtedly a bright pearl. With its long history, unique taste and delicious taste, it has attracted countless diners, including us foreigners who love to explore the world's cuisine. Qin Town Rice Pi, also known as Qin Town Rice Pi, is a traditional food in Qin Town, Huxian County, Shaanxi Province. Its production history can be traced back to more than 2000 years ago. After several generations of inheritance and improvement, it has become a local food business card. Qinzhen rice skin and rice noodles as raw materials, after careful production, showing a delicate and elastic unique taste.
Xi 'an mutton steamed bun (halal)
xian-005
I 'd like to introduce you to a traditional delicacy from Xi'an, Shaanxi Province, China-Xi'an mutton steamed bun. It is a delicacy with a long history and unique flavor, which is deeply loved by local people and tourists from all over the country. Mutton steamed bun, known as "sheep soup" in ancient times, originated from the Western Zhou Dynasty and has a long history. Its production process is very fine, the selection of high-quality mutton and mutton chop suey, with a variety of spices and Chinese herbal medicine, after a long stew, so that the meat is tender, rich soup. During the cooking process, the fishy smell of mutton and haggis is completely neutralized and replaced by delicious meat and rich nutrition.
